Q: Is 128,599,186 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 128,599,186 is not a prime number.

Why is 128,599,186 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 128599186 can be evenly divided by 1 2 17 34 139 278 2,363 4,726 27,211 54,422 462,587 925,174 3,782,329 7,564,658 64,299,593 and 128,599,186, with no remainder.

Since 128,599,186 cannot be divided by just 1 and 128,599,186, it is not a prime number.
